Stammtisch, German restaurant in Portland, Oregon, U.S
Stammtisch is a German restaurant in Northeast Portland serving traditional food and a wide selection of beers. The space features a brick and wood bar along with tables inside, where guests can enjoy classic dishes such as liver meatballs, maultaschen, and ham hock prepared with skill and authentic flavors.
The restaurant opened a few months ago, bringing German culinary traditions to Portland. It quickly became a gathering place for those seeking authentic German food and beer culture.
The name Stammtisch refers to a regulars' table in German tradition, a meeting place where familiar faces gather and spend time together. The brick and wood interior creates a relaxed setting that echoes traditional German taverns and encourages visitors to settle in and stay awhile.
The restaurant does not take reservations but accepts major credit cards and offers on-street parking nearby. Children are welcome from 3 to 10 p.m. daily, so families can plan their visits according to these hours.
A signature dish is the ham hock, prepared more like pulled pork with tender meat falling from the bone and served with crispy crackling. This particular cooking style sets it apart from traditional presentations and shows the restaurant's own take on the classic.
